Overview

The standard SIST EN ISO 16474-2:2014/A1:2022, titled Paints and varnishes - Methods of exposure to laboratory light sources - Part 2: Xenon-arc lamps - Amendment 1: Classification of daylight filters, is a critical update developed by CEN in collaboration with ISO's Technical Committee on Paints and Varnishes. This amendment provides essential classification guidelines for daylight filters used with xenon-arc lamps in laboratory testing of paints and varnishes. It ensures enhanced reproducibility and comparability of test results by defining two distinct types of daylight filters based on their spectral irradiance characteristics.

Key Topics

  • Xenon-arc lamps testing: The document focuses on the use of xenon-arc lamps as laboratory light sources for exposure testing of paints and varnishes, replicating the effects of natural sunlight.
  • Daylight filters classification: The amendment introduces a classification system distinguishing Type I and Type II daylight filters, differentiating them primarily by their ultraviolet (UV) cut-on wavelengths and spectral irradiance profiles.
  • Spectral irradiance criteria: Both filter types comply with relative spectral irradiance requirements under Method A, but Type I filters have a UV cut-on closer to natural solar radiation, while Type II filters admit more UV light, typically causing faster material degradation.
  • Annex C details: The new annex explains the motivation, describes the two filter types, and provides a table (Table C.1) with detailed spectral irradiance ranges from 290 nm to 400 nm, enabling precise filter evaluation.
  • Improved reproducibility: By identifying and reporting the type of daylight filter used during testing, manufacturers and researchers can ensure more consistent and comparable exposure results across laboratories.

Related Standards

  • ISO 16474-2:2013: The base standard prescribing xenon-arc lamp exposure methods for paints and varnishes.
  • ISO/TR 17801: Provides a recalculated reference global solar spectral irradiance spectrum at sea level, aiding in the validation of filter spectral performance.
  • ASTM D7869: Defines standard practices for xenon arc exposure with specific emphasis on transportation coatings, correlates with Type I filter systems.
  • SAE J2527: Specifies performance-based accelerated exposure for automotive exterior materials using controlled irradiance xenon-arc apparatus, aligned with Type II filter definitions.
